what are love bugs...

pianobabe
09-07-2009, 12:48 AM
Love bugs are flying insects (?) that are more annoying than anything. You usually see them in pairs "attached", which is one reason they are called love bugs. They do not bite. They do make a mess with the paint job of your car and the windshields. When we were at WDW a few years back they were absolutely awful. The past couple of years they haven't seemed to be as bad. I believe they are typically seen about twice a year (spring and fall). Hopefully someone will be along with better/more information. If not, you can use the search function.
